Cruel Fever of the Sky

About The Book

Carey Scott Wilkersons Cruel Fever of the Sky is like a magic carpet that sails easily between classical myth and popular culture. With touches of Symbolism Magical Realism and Post-Modernism the poems are seductive. Their language is astonishingly beautiful. Whether under faerie lights strung in pepper trees or atop a Ferris wheel on the Santa Monica pier magic and myth abound. With characters as unexpected as Norman Mailer Jacques Cousteaus pastry chef Mayhaley Lancaster we watch Icarus plunge time after time--into the Hudson Bay the Potomac the Chattahoochee River even onto the dark side of the Moon. In spite of the miracles of salted tomatoes fireflies and the scent of gardenias trilling the air with their white perfume we come to recognize our own cycles of cataclysm. We realize that for us as for Icarus those wings weve been told to spread will eventually fail us and gravity will bring us down.Marian Carcache Author of The Moon and the Stars and The Tongues of Men and Angels
